Eaton’s Invue Arbor Family balances an organic design with WaveStream LED optical technology for an outstanding performance and look


Power management company Eaton, a 2016 ENERY STAR® Partner of the Year, today announced the launch of the award-winning Invue Arbor family of light-emitting diode (LED) luminaires, a new outdoor family featuring the company’s award-winning and patented WaveStreamTM LED technology. The luminaires feature an architectural organic luminaire design for area and pedestrian applications, while delivering precise optical control and an attractive pixilation-free performance with multiple control options for an enhanced pedestrian experience.

The complete family of post top, bollard and wall-mounted architectural luminaires provide visual uniformity, designed to create seamless architectural transitions from site to building applications across an entire outdoor area campus setting. The products offer improved efficiency and performance compared to typical high intensity discharge (HID) options, while reducing the distracting LED pixilation and uncomfortable brightness typically associated with other LED product solutions.

“Our new lighting offering is fully controllable, helping to maximize operating efficiency while reducing cost and maintenance,” said Kraig Kasler, president, Eaton’s Lighting Division. “Connected lighting solutions, such as Eaton’s LumaWatt Outdoor Wireless Control and Monitoring System is available to wirelessly control, monitor and communicate lighting needs in real time.”

The Invue Arbor LED family is available with a range of control options, including integral 0-10 volt (V) dimming drivers, integrated occupancy sensors and wireless monitoring and communication.

Eaton’s Invue Arbor LED luminaires are designed around the industry-leading and patented WaveStream LED optical platform. Using laser precise AccuAimTM technology, the Arbor provides quality site and area distributions normally not available in a reduced glare solution. Superior visual uniformity and pole spacing, with efficacies in excess of 90 lumens per watt can be achieved. The balance between organic design and WaveStream LED technology allows the Arbor to deliver an unprecedented experience both day and night.

The Arbor family was recently honored with two awards, presented at LIGHTFAIR International (LFI) last week. The post top luminaire received a Recognized honor in the prestigious Next Generation LuminairesTM Solid-State Lighting Design Outdoor Competition for its appearance and smooth and uniform distribution. In addition, the family received a judges’ Citation award from the LFI Innovation Awards®, a special recognition for an innovative product at the judges’ discretion. The family was recognized for its performance, low-glare and organically-inspired outdoor appearance.
